在MATLAB中,可以使用polyval函数来求多项式的值。polyval函数的输入参数是多项式的系数和要求值的位置。以下是一个示例:
假设有多项式P(x) = 3x^3 + 2x^2 - 5x + 1,要求在x = 2处求多项式的值。
首先,需要将多项式的系数存储在一个向量中:
coefficients = [3, 2, -5, 1];
然后,使用polyval函数求多项式的值:
x = 2; value = polyval(coefficients, x);
最后,将结果打印出来:
disp(value);
运行这段代码,将会输出多项式在x = 2处的值,即value = 25。